Чтобы решить эту задачу, давайте рассмотрим ее шаг за шагом, учитывая, что нам нужно соединить 40 городов, минимизируя количество железных дорог, но при этом обеспечивая, чтобы из любого города можно было добраться в любой другой, сделав не более двух пересадок.
Шаг 1: Понимание проблемы
В данной задаче нам нужно создать сеть железных дорог (или граф), в которой:
- Каждое "достижение" между двумя городами (узлами графа) требует не более двух пересадок.
- Количество прямых соединений (ребер графа) должно быть минимальным.
Шаг 2: Графовая модель
Каждый город можно представить как вершину графа, а железные дороги — как ребра между вершинами. Чтобы достичь цели, где максимальное количество пересадок составляет две, полезно иметь такие соединения, чтобы один город мог иметь непосредственную связь с другим или косвенную через один промежуточный город.
Шаг 3: Разбиение на группы
Логичным решением для оптимизации количества железных дорог будет разбить 40 городов на группы. Если мы разделим 40 городов на 4 группы по 10 городов, то:
- Каждый город в группе может быть напрямую связан с другими 9 городами в своей группе.
- Между группами можно построить прямые связи.
Таким образом, из каждой группы любого города можно будет попасть в другую группу через один промежуточный город.
Шаг 4: Подсчёт дорожек
Внутренние соединения: Каждая из 4 групп содержит 10 городов, и для связи всех 10 городов мы можем использовать формулу для полного графа (C(n, 2) = \frac{n(n-1)}{2}). Для 10 городов внутри группы:
[
C(10, 2) = \frac{10 \cdot 9}{2} = 45 \text{ прямых связей на группу}
]
Всего для 4 групп:
[
4 \cdot 45 = 180 \text{ связей внутри групп}
]
Междугрупповые соединения: Теперь нужно соединить между собой 4 группы. Для минимального количества связей между 4 группами нужно 3 дороги (так как это дерево, соединяющее 4 вершины):
[
3 \text{ соединения между группами}
]
Шаг 5: Общее количество железных дорог
Теперь, подытожив:
- Внутренние соединения: 180
- Междугрупповые соединения: 3
Общее количество железных дорог:
[
180 + 3 = 183
]
Ответ
Таким образом, железнодорожной компании нужно будет проложить 183 железные дороги, чтобы связать все 40 городов так, чтобы из каждого можно было добраться в любой другой с не более чем двумя пересадками.